Heavy Rain Expected in 6 Districts of Tamil Nadu Today: Chennai Meteorological Center

The Chennai Meteorological Center has issued a warning for heavy rain in several districts of Tamil Nadu. According to the center, a low pressure area has formed in the Southeast Bay of Bengal and adjoining Andaman Seas, leading to the prediction of heavy rain in six districts.

The districts likely to be affected by very heavy rain are Nagapattinam, Thanjavur, Tiruvarur, Villupuram, Cuddalore, Mayiladuthurai, Puduvai, and Karaikal. In addition, eight other districts, including Pudukottai, Trichy, Ariyalur, Perambalur, Kallakurichi, Thiruvannamalai, Chengalpattu, and Kanchipuram, are expected to receive heavy rain.

The Chennai Meteorological Center has also predicted heavy rain in specific areas within the next three hours. These areas include Chennai’s Pallavaram, Alandur, Nitakarai, Ayanavaram, and several others.

The center’s warning comes as Tamil Nadu prepares for Diwali celebrations. The heavy rain could potentially impact festivities and travel in the affected areas.
